How to keep blackbirds away from bird feeders?

Using strictly Nyjer and Safflower seeds in your feeder will work also as blackbirds hate these seeds, keep away from corn, sunflower and millet. How to keep blackbirds away from your bird feeder?

How do I stop birds from perching on my roof?

Sprinkle baking soda around roosting areas to keep birds from perching. Coat common perching areas, like eaves or the tops of outdoor lights, with a thin layer of baking soda. Birds don’t like the feeling of baking soda under their feet so they’ll avoid landing there.

Do starlings kill other birds?

They are aggressive and may kill other birds Starlings can be very aggressive and territorial. They will drive other native birds out of their territory and nests in order to overtake that area and claim it as their own. In the process they are not above destroying nests, killing eggs, and baby birds.

How do you keep starlings and blackbirds away from bird feeders?

Use a bird feeder that excludes blackbirds and starlings. Nebraska Wildlife Rehab recommends using tube bird feeders, which allow small birds, such as finches, easy access to the seed, but exclude blackbirds and starlings. Select a bird seed that is unappealing to blackbirds and starlings.
